The Vikings are coming! The Vikings are coming! Yak Gear is proud to announce the United States distribution of Viking Kayaks, a New Zealand based kayak manufacturer. As the United States distributor of Viking Kayaks and the accompanying line of paddling and fishing accessories, Yak Gear is distributing the newly designed Viking Kayak Profish Reload and the Viking Kayak Profish 400 Lite sit-on-top fishing kayaks. Three Viking Kayak Profish Reloads ready to launch! About Viking Kayaks Viking Kayaks has been designing kayaks for the New Zealand market for almost 15 years. After recent success as a dominant kayak manufacturer in New Zealand due to their unique tracking and stability designs for offshore compatibility, Viking Kayak is now bringing their designs to the United States. The development of Viking Kayaks is the result of the collaborative efforts of both Stephen Tapp – one of New Zealand’s most well know and experienced kayak anglers – and Grant Montague, owner of Viking Kayaks, New Zealand. Together, Stephen and Grant have a combined 28 years’ experience manufacturing and designing fishing kayaks. Viking Kayak Models The Viking Kayak Profish ReloadViking Kayak Profish Reload (14.8 feet long, 29 inches wide, 64 lbs.) is a sit-on-top kayak that is fast, stable, and easy to manage on and off the water. The Profish is the choice for anglers seeking touring endurance combined with stability. The Profish Reload features the Reload Tackle Pod. The Reload Tackle Pod System offers the ability to have a fully integrated and removable depth finder, battery, and transducer setup combined with a large tackle storage space. It’s now quick and easy to remove or reload your valuable depth finder, transducer, and tackle – the ultimate in convenience. The Profish Reload will be available in two colors: Grey Mist and Yellow/Black combo. ![]() Viking Kayak Profish Reload Also offered is the Viking Kayak Profish 400 LiteViking Kayak Profish 400 Lite (13.2 feet long, 30.5 inches wide, 54 lbs.). The Profish 400 is an excellent paddling kayak suitable for long offshore excursions as well as inshore paddles. Being lightweight makes it easy to load on to roof racks and carry to and from the water. The detachable tackle pod option makes setting up for your fishing trip quick and easy. The Profish 400 will be available in two colors: Green/Black combo and Orange/Black combo. ![]() Viking Kayak Profish 400 Lite. Notice the stability while sitting side-saddle! Built for Customized Rigging Customization is key when rigging fishing kayaks for different types of fishing or individual preferences. Understanding this, Yak Gear is bringing in the two Viking Kayaks to the United States with the intention that the customer can finish much of the accessory design. Customization options include varieties of options for seat choice, flush mount rod holder placement, center pod configuration, anchor trolley positioning, and even external mount placement. Not into rigging for kayak fishing? The two Viking Kayaks make great recreational and surfing kayaks as well!
